What is Ferrous Fumarate?

Ferrous fumarate is a type of iron salt that combines ferrous (Fe2+) iron with fumaric acid. It is often prescribed to individuals who require additional iron due to inadequate dietary intake, increased physiological demands, or certain medical conditions. Ferrous fumarate is available in various forms, including tablets and liquid, making it accessible for different patient needs.

Mechanism of Action of Ferrous Fumarate

1. Iron Absorption

The primary mechanism of action of ferrous fumarate lies in its ability to provide bioavailable iron. Once ingested, ferrous fumarate dissociates in the acidic environment of the stomach, releasing ferrous ions (Fe2+). These ferrous ions are more readily absorbed in the intestines compared to ferric ions (Fe3+), which are found in other iron supplements. This higher absorption rate is crucial for effectively increasing systemic iron levels.

2. Transport and Utilization

After absorption, ferrous ions are transported through the bloodstream, primarily bound to transferrin, a protein responsible for iron transport. Transferrin delivers iron to various tissues, including the bone marrow, where it is used for erythropoiesis—the production of red blood cells. Adequate iron levels are essential for hemoglobin synthesis, which is vital for oxygen transport throughout the body.

3. Supporting Cellular Functions

Iron is not only crucial for hemoglobin production but also plays a significant role in various cellular functions. It is a cofactor in several enzymatic reactions, including those involved in energy metabolism and DNA synthesis. By replenishing iron stores, ferrous fumarate helps maintain overall cellular health and function.
